波币的定义与基本介绍 波币(Bobi)是一种基于区块链技术的新型数字货币。它的出现旨在为用户提供一种安全、快速...
在数字货币盛行的今天,虚拟币钱包成为了用户存储、管理和交易虚拟货币的重要工具。随着区块链技术的不断发展,虚拟币钱包的接口设计和应用也变得愈发重要。本文将深入探讨虚拟币钱包接口的架构、功能和应用场景,并解答在实际应用中常见的四个问题,为读者提供全面的理解和实践指导。
虚拟币钱包接口是指提供给开发者和用户用于与钱包进行交互的一组技术标准和方法。这些接口一般是由钱包服务商提供的,能够支持多种虚拟货币的存取、查询余额、进行交易等功能。通过这些接口,开发者能够将虚拟币钱包的功能集成到自己的应用程序中,增强用户体验,实现更便捷的虚拟货币管理。
虚拟币钱包接口的功能模块繁多,主要包括以下几个方面:
1. **账户管理**:允许用户创建、查看和管理钱包账户,支持多种钱包类型,如热钱包和冷钱包。
2. **资产查询**:提供用户当前资产状况的实时查询功能,包括不同虚拟币的余额、最近交易记录等。
3. **交易功能**:支持用户之间进行虚拟币的发送和接收,提供交易的确认、撤回以及交易历史记录的查询等。
4. **安全保障**:包括多重认证、私钥管理、加密存储等功能,以加强用户资产的安全性。
设计虚拟币钱包接口时,有几个关键点需要注意:
1. **用户体验**:接口设计需,避免复杂的操作步骤,让用户能够快速上手。
2. **高可用性**:借助良好的架构和服务器基础设施,确保接口能够长期稳定运行,减少 downtime。
3. **兼容性**:支持多种虚拟币和钱包类型,方便开发者根据需要灵活集成。
4. **安全性**:应设计多层安全机制,保护用户的个人信息和资产免遭恶意攻击。
安全性是虚拟币钱包接口设计中最为关键的考量之一。为了确保用户资产的安全,许多钱包服务在接口设计中采取了一系列的技术措施。
首先,**数据加密**是最基本的保护措施。所有传输的数据都采用高强度加密算法进行加密,确保数据在传输过程中不被窃取和篡改。
其次,**身份验证**也是重要的一环。接口通常会要求用户进行多因素认证,例如通过短信验证码、邮件确认或者使用 Authenticator 应用进行动态校验。
再次,**私钥管理**至关重要。服务商通常会在用户设备上生成私钥,而不是在服务器上保存。这样用户可以更好地控制自己的资金,减少黑客攻击的风险。
此外,**冷钱包和热钱包的结合**使用能够进一步提高安全性。热钱包适合频繁交易,而冷钱包则用于长期存储,从而降低资产被盗的风险。
最后,进行**定期安全审计**也是必要的,服务商应对接口进行定期检查,以发现并修复潜在的安全漏洞。
选择合适的虚拟币钱包接口对于开发者及企业来说至关重要。跟随以下几个步骤,帮助您做出最优选择:
1. **功能需求分析**:首先需要明确项目需求,考虑虚拟币种类、业务模型等,确保接口提供所需的全部功能。例如,某些接口可能专注于比特币,而另一些则支持多种虚拟货币。
2. **评估安全性**:选择接口时应重点关注其安全性,了解其身份验证机制、加密算法及其他安全措施。确保其符合行业标准,并经过相关认证。
3. **参考用户评价与案例**:通过网络和社交媒体等渠道,查看其他开发者或企业对该接口的评价,了解其在实际使用中的表现。
4. **查看技术文档与支持**:优质的接口提供商通常会有详细的API文档和示例代码,确保开发者能够快速集成。此外,良好的技术支持也是非常重要的,能够帮助解决开发中遇到的问题。
5. **成本与性能**:综合考虑接口的成本和性能,确认其流量限制、调用频率及其他费用,确保符合预算限制。
虚拟币钱包接口的应用场景十分广泛,涵盖了从金融机构到个人用户等多个领域。
1. **电子商务**:随着更多商家接受虚拟货币支付,钱包接口可以帮助集成支付解决方案,方便用户使用虚拟币进行商品购买。
2. **在线投资平台**:对于提供虚拟货币投资服务的平台,钱包接口能够实现资金的便捷管理,如充值、提现和资产管理等。
3. **交易所**:交易所是虚拟货币交易的重要场所,其内部会使用钱包接口进行用户资产的存取,确保交易过程的顺畅和及时。
4. **去中心化应用**(DApps):在区块链生态中,去中心化应用需要与用户的钱包进行交互,钱包接口提供必要的功能支持,增强用户体验。
5. **社会化交易**:一些社交平台通过钱包接口实现虚拟货币的打赏和交易,增强了用户互动。
随着区块链技术和虚拟货币的不断发展,钱包接口将呈现出几大趋势:
1. **多币种支持**:未来接口将更加注重多币种的支持,以满足用户的多样化需求。
2. **智能合约整合**:智能合约的使用将变得更加普遍,未来的钱包接口可能会与智能合约功能进行深度集成,提高用户的操作灵活性。
3. **跨链技术**:跨链技术的进步意味着虚拟币钱包将能够支持不同区块链之间的资产转移与交互,增强流动性。
4. **用户体验**:更加直观、易用的接口将逐渐成为主流,提升用户的整体体验。
5. **合规性与监管**:随着各国对虚拟货币监管力度的加强,未来的钱包接口将面临更严格的合规性要求。
通过对以上问题的分析,可以更全面地理解虚拟币钱包接口的设计与应用。随着技术的发展,我们有理由相信,未来的钱包接口将会变得更加安全、便捷和高效。